124 BPM — squarely in minimal / deep tech territory, mixable within roughly 119–129 BPM without pitch artefacts.
A♭ Minor — 1A on the Camelot wheel. Harmonically compatible with 1B, 12A and 2A.

1A → 1B
Relative major — brighter key, same tonal centre. Pair it with a higher-energy record and the floor keeps moving.
